California High School Lacrosse - Chaparral drops to Santiago

February 15, 2023: Temecula, CA 92591

Santiago Sharks (Corona, CA) boosters exited the stadium content Wednesday as they witnessed their lacrosse squad top the host Chaparral Pumas (Temecula, CA), 15-1 in a non-league battle.

The Sharks now own a 1-0 record. They take the field next when they travel to Temecula Valley for a non-league battle on Wednesday, February 22. Santiago will clash with a Golden Bears squad coming off a 14-1 non-league win over Newport Harbor (Newport Beach, CA). The Golden Bears record now stands at 3-0.

In their next game, the Pumas clash with the Paloma Valley Wildcats (Menifee, CA) in a Ivy battle, on Thursday, February 16. Chaparral will attempt to advance on its 0-1 season record. The Wildcats come into the battle with a 0-1 record after their 6-4 non-league loss to Corona (Corona, CA).
